H1 crude import bill down 23% on year

India’s fuel import bill fell 22.8% on year to $82.3 billion in the first half of the current financial year 2023-2024, owing to lower crude oil prices during most of the period and large discounts offered by Russia, which has acquired a big share in the import basket.

However, the trend may not be sustained in the second half of the year as prices have firmed up of late and may remain at somewhat elevated levels over the next few weeks, analysts say.
